About this home

Possibly Over-Priced:The estimated price is 5% below the list price. We found 3 Cons,5 Pros. Rank: price - $1.04M(33th), sqft - 1516(13th), beds - 3(27th), baths - 2(48th).

Step into refined living with vaulted ceilings, a cozy fireplace, and custom accent walls that set the tone for elegance throughout. The beautifully remodeled kitchen and seamless indoor-outdoor flow lead to covered patios with stamped concrete, tranquil water features, and cooling ceiling fans; perfect for relaxing or entertaining. Enjoy modern comforts, including central HVAC, a newer roof and gutters, epoxy garage flooring, custom sliding mirrors, smart home technology (Google Nest thermostats & Ring cameras), and energy-saving solar panels. Detached bonus room offers flexible spaces for offices or studios, while private RV parking and ample driveway space provide unmatched convenience. Nestled in a desirable neighborhood near schools and amenities, this home effortlessly blends style, functionality, and lifestyle.

Condition Rating
Excellent

Despite being built in 1987, this property has undergone extensive and recent renovations, bringing it to an 'excellent' condition. The kitchen is beautifully remodeled with modern white shaker cabinets, quartz countertops, stainless steel appliances, and contemporary lighting. Hardwood flooring is consistent throughout the main living areas and bedrooms, appearing new and well-maintained. The description highlights significant upgrades including central HVAC, a newer roof and gutters, energy-saving solar panels, and smart home technology (Google Nest, Ring cameras). While bathroom images are not provided, the overall narrative of 'refined living' and 'modern comforts' strongly suggests similar high-quality updates. All visible components meet current quality standards with no apparent deferred maintenance.
